Khikhivi vinified in Kakheti, Georgia in ancient Qvevri. Amber, clear bright with warm color. Aroma of autumn fruits, dried apricot, walnuts, and persimmon. High acidity and strong tannins, the finish is very dry and long-lasting.
-
Kisi vinified in Kakheti, Georgia in ancient Qvevri. Amber, clear-bright with warm color. Aroma of summer white fruits and wild flowers. With a slightly higher acidity and stronger tannins, the finish is dry and long-lasting.
-
Mtsvane vinified in Kakheti, Georgia. Amber, clear-bright with warm color. Aroma of autumn flowers. With a slightly higher acidity and strong tanning substances, long-time and long-lasting taste.

Tavkveri vinified in Kakheti, Georgia in ancient Qvevri, and aged in oak barrels. Pomegranate in color with strong aroma of berry fruits and a hint of rosemary. Persistent, dark, and juicy in the mouth with a long, but dry finish.
